With The Disaster Artist, James Franco transforms the tragicomic true-story of aspiring filmmaker and infamous Hollywood outsider Tommy Wiseau—an artist whose passion was as sincere as his methods were questionable—into a celebration of friendship, artistic expression, and dreams pursued against insurmountable odds. Based on Greg Sestero’s best-selling tell-all about the making of Tommy's cult-classic disasterpiece The Room (“The Greatest Bad Movie Ever Made”), The Disaster Artist is a hilarious and welcome reminder that there is more than one way to become a legend—and no limit to what you can achieve when you have absolutely no idea what you're doing.

Director
James Franco

James Franco is an actor, director, and writer from Palo Alto, California. Some of his many acting credits include 127 Hours (10), for which he received a Best Actor Oscar nomination, Spring Breakers (12), and Palo Alto (13). He is the director of the features As I Lay Dying (13), Child of God (13) and In Dubious Battle (16), among others. The Disaster Artist (17) is his latest film.
